Colorado pipe, pavement, RM groups muster for Concrete Industry Day

Source: American Concrete Pavement Association, Rosemont, Ill.

To recognize the recently proclaimed Concrete Industry Day, American Concrete Pavement Association-Colorado/Wyoming Chapter, American Concrete Pipe Association and Colorado Ready Mixed Concrete Association members will host legislators and staff for a BBQ picnic lunch on the Colorado State Capitol grounds in downtown Denver.

“The State of Colorado recognizes the concrete industry as important to furthering development in our state and appreciates the hard work, dedication, and the efficiency of its employees,” notes Governor Jared Polis in a proclamation of Concrete Industry Day, April 23. 

“Concrete is a part of so many things we build,” he adds in a statement on the planned Capitol gathering. “The concrete industry is an important contributor to Colorado’s infrastructure, economy, and future. We look forward to celebrating Concrete Day at the Capitol and recognizing the thousands of employees that are making a difference in our state.” 

Governor Polis will attend the event and address attendees. In addition to government outreach, the associations are hosting the picnic to raise awareness of the importance of the concrete industry to Colorado’s economic growth and sustainable development practices.
